同一台电脑安装两个版本的MySQL

在开发过程中,我们可能会遇到需要在同一台电脑上安装两个不同版本的MySQL的情况。这篇文章将向您介绍如何在一台电脑上安装并使用两个版本的MySQL,并提供相关的代码示例。

准备工作

在开始安装两个版本的MySQL之前,您需要确保您的电脑上已经安装了MySQL的至少一个版本。如果您已经安装了一个版本的MySQL,那么您可以直接开始安装另一个版本。

安装第二个版本的MySQL

第一步:下载MySQL安装文件

首先,您需要下载第二个版本的MySQL安装文件。您可以从MySQL官方网站上下载适合您的版本,并根据您的操作系统选择正确的下载文件。

第二步:安装MySQL

安装第二个版本的MySQL与安装任何其他软件一样。您只需要按照安装向导的步骤进行操作即可。在安装过程中,确保您选择了不同的安装目录,以便将两个版本的MySQL区分开来。

第三步:配置第二个MySQL实例

一旦安装完成,您需要配置第二个MySQL实例。请注意,您需要确保第二个MySQL实例使用不同的端口和数据目录,以避免与第一个实例冲突。

配置MySQL实例

修改配置文件

您需要修改第二个MySQL实例的配置文件,以确保它与第一个实例区分开来。您可以通过编辑my.cnf文件来配置第二个MySQL实例。

# 配置第二个MySQL实例的端口号
port = 3307

# 配置第二个MySQL实例的数据目录
datadir = /usr/local/mysql/data2

启动第二个MySQL实例

一旦您完成了配置文件的修改,您可以启动第二个MySQL实例。您可以使用以下命令来启动第二个MySQL实例:

$ sudo /etc/init.d/mysql start --port=3307

使用两个版本的MySQL

一旦您成功安装和配置了第二个MySQL实例,您就可以通过不同的端口来访问两个版本的MySQL。您可以使用以下命令来连接到第二个MySQL实例:

$ mysql -u root -p -P 3307

流程图

flowchart TD;
    A[准备工作] --> B[下载MySQL安装文件];
    B --> C[安装MySQL];
    C --> D[配置第二个MySQL实例];

饼状图

pie
    title 安装多个MySQL版本占比
    "第一个版本" : 50
    "第二个版本" : 50

结论

通过本文的介绍,您应该能够在同一台电脑上安装并使用两个不同版本的MySQL。请确保您仔细遵循每个步骤,并始终注意配置文件的修改和端口的设置,以避免不必要的冲突。希望这篇文章对您有所帮助,谢谢阅读!